POSITIONINg ThE BAR 

The tip of the emitters should be directed straight at the static laden surface. The bar should be 
positioned so that it spans the full width of the area or substrate that is to be neutralized. This will 
ensure maximum ionization coverage and static neutralization. 

For best performance, it is important that there are no non-targeted electrically conductive surfaces in 
close proximity of the tips of the emitters. It is best if a minimal free air space of 6" (inch) is maintained 
in front of and alongside the emitters and the surface that is to be neutralized. Please note that this is 
for 

best

 performance. The unit will perform and no harm will occur to the system if the 6" buffer can not 

be maintained due to tight space limitations.

Once the best location for the bar has been determined and all the proper mounting hardware has been 
installed, the bar is ready for installation. Make sure the bar is mounted securely via the studs.

FOR AIR BAR INSTALLATION

The AirBar may be placed up to three feet or more from the static laden material. Note that the Air 
Bar extends the neutralizing field and diffuses it over a wider area, however, the length of time for 
discharging material is directly proportionate to the distance from the Static Control Bar to the material.

The only additional installation needed for the TAKK AirBar is to connect the air tubes of the Bar to an 
air supply using standard air fittings. The bar is fitted with a

air filter is recommended. Using an air flow regulator, increase air pressure to a point at which static 
caused problems are eliminated. Normally a gentle air flow is sufficient.

POWER CABLE CONNECTION 

Before connecting the bar to the Power Supply switch the rocker switch to the OFF position or 
disconnect the electrical power to the unit. Screw the high voltage connector into either jack of the 
Power Supply.  Each jack has the same output voltage. Where multiple bars are installed, two bars 
can be plugged directly into the Power Supply. Note: If any excess cable has to be coiled do not coil 
any tighter than a 6" (inch) diameter coil. Doing so may cause internal damage to the cable and cable 
failure. Connect the ground wire to the ground stud located on the power supply.

CAUTION: If the cable is connected or disconnected to the Power Supply when the power is ON there 
is the risk of personal shock and/or damage to the Power Supply.

POWER-UP

Once all connections and final installations have been made the system is ready for use. Turn the 
switch ON (rock upward toward the enclosure lid). In the ON position the switch will glow red. 

MAINTENANCE

With some simple preventive maintenance procedures the Ion Edge Ionization System will give years of 
service.

Special care should be taken with the Power Supply and bar as with any sensitive electronic device.  
Do not drop or shake the Power Supply or Bar. Avoid mounting the Power Supply or Bar to surfaces  
that would have excessive vibration or rapid motion. Always handle the Bar by the body of the Bar and  
do not tug or jerk on the power cable.
